NEW YORK (AP) — The former CEO of Abercrombie & Fitch is suffering from dementia and isn’t competent to stand trial on sex trafficking charges, according to prosecutors and his lawyers. Prosecutors and defense lawyers want a federal judge in Central Islip to place Jeffries in the custody of the federal Bureau of Prisons for up to four months so that he can be hospitalized and receive treatment that might allow his criminal case to proceed.
